Automated Control of Robots via 5G Communication from Multi-accesss Edge Computing

This paper describes the results of developing a PST5G-enabled robot driving and working function with automatic and remote control. This system is unique because it is mainly configured to use the cloud. All the processes for automatic robot control were reallocated to the cloud side, leaving only the minimum configuration on the edge side to build a system that can run automatically. In order to automatically control a robot in a 5G environment, we organized the necessary elements, investigated the limitations of the elements, measured the delay of each element, and summarized the results. In order to identify the limitations of the 5G environment and Multi-Accesss Edge Computing (MEC), we constructed multiple test environments, investigated the limitations, and measured the delay of each element.
